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/node.js/40.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 如何支持imelement node.js WebSocket?_Javascript_Node.js_Websocket_Serverside Javascript - Fatal编程技术网

Javascript 如何支持imelement node.js WebSocket?

Javascript 如何支持imelement node.js WebSocket?,javascript,node.js,websocket,serverside-javascript,Javascript,Node.js,Websocket,Serverside Javascript,我了解到node.js完全可以与WebSocket客户端配合使用 我的问题是如何在node.js服务器端支持WebSocket api? 我需要安装一些东西来支持它,还是只需要安装IMepement内置函数?您可以使用,它既有客户端库,也有服务器端库(node.js)另一个很好的功能是,它包含了一些不同的websocket库。它是活动的,并且有很好的文档可供使用 注意:Primus不支持也不会支持socket.io v1.0或更高版本,因此如果您必须拥有socket.io的功能,请注意您的选择。

我了解到node.js完全可以与WebSocket客户端配合使用

我的问题是如何在node.js服务器端支持WebSocket api? 我需要安装一些东西来支持它,还是只需要安装IMepement内置函数?

您可以使用,它既有客户端库,也有服务器端库(node.js)

另一个很好的功能是,它包含了一些不同的websocket库。它是活动的,并且有很好的文档可供使用


注意:Primus不支持也不会支持socket.io v1.0或更高版本,因此如果您必须拥有socket.io的功能,请注意您的选择。

socket.io是在节点应用程序中实现web套接字的最直接的方法,它可以处理服务器端(作为npm模块)和客户端(可从服务器提供的脚本)功能


您得到一个支持webSocket协议的模块,然后加载该模块。
socket.io
是最流行的,但它不仅仅是一个普通的webSocket,因此您也必须在客户端使用
socket.io
。NPM列出了许多提供普通webSocket支持的node.js模块。